Reading's Dalton Named Reebok Hockey ECHL Goaltender of the Week

February 22, 2011 - ECHL (ECHL) News Release


PRINCETON, N.J.- Matt Dalton of the Reading ‚¬Ë†Royals is the Reebok Hockey ECHL Goaltender of the Week for Feb. 14-20.

The 24 year old was 3-0-0 with one shutout, a 0.97 goals-against average and a .974 save percentage in three appearances for the Royals who improved their league-best record to 34-13-5 for 73 points.

Dalton recorded his third shutout of the season with 48 saves in a 1-0 win over Wheeling on ‚¬Ë†Friday and then made 27 saves in a 3-1 victory against the Nailers on ‚¬Ë†Saturday. He ended the week with 37 saves in a 5-2 win against Elmira on ‚¬Ë†Sunday.

The Clinton, Ontario native is 14-6-1 in 21 appearances with the ‚¬Ë†Royals this season with a 2.60 goals-against average and a .922 save percentage which ranks second in the league. Dalton has also appeared in 16 AHL games with Providence going 7-9-0 with two shutouts, a 3.20 goals-against average and a save percentage of .894.

As a rookie last season, ‚¬Ë†Dalton saw action in 46 regular-season games with the ‚¬Ë†Royals posting a 22-20-4 record with one shutout, a 3.47 goals-against average and a save percentage of .906. In 16 Kelly Cup ‚¬Ë†Playoff games with ‚¬Ë†Reading he went 10-6 with a 3.02 goals-against average and a .914 save percentage.

Runners Up: Ryan Nie, Kalamazoo (2-0-1, 1.62 GAA, .950 save pct.) and Zane Kalemba, ‚¬Ë†Stockton (2-1-1, 1.22 GAA, .951 save pct.).
